    4 THE REMOTE CONTROL Your remote control works off two small 3 volts lithium batteries ( CR2016). When replacing the batteries, make sure to pl ace the new batteries in the up right position (see the illustration), also make sure to put the small isolating strip back.     6 E NGINE RUNTIME Your engine will stop automatically a fter a preset time of 2 min. , 4 min. , 8 min. or 18 min. depending on settings during installation.     9 CODE LEARNING OF ADDITI ONAL TRANSMITTER(S) Four different remote controls can be programmed for a given vehicle. If a fifth remote is added, the first remote is deleted.
